THE two top-priced bulls were sold at the annual Blonde Society Early Spring Show and Sale held at Carlisle on Friday of last week.

The junior overall male and supreme champion, Hilltop Manup from local breeders Andrew and Kelly Stott went for 3,000gns to John Pridgeon from Louth, Lincolnshire.

This son of Ark Diego is out of the Megray Senator sired Hilltop Champagne.

Also selling for 3,000gns was the junior reserve male champion, Hallfield Mario.

Consigned by P Weightman and Sons from Peterlee, this bull is sired by Ardmore Fugitive and out of Hallfield Isabel, and was purchased by Ian Woodhead from Thirsk.
